Arsenal to raid BPL rivals again for striker transfer?

Until Arsene Wenger spends some of Arsenal’s reported £200 million on a centre forward or until the summer transfer window slams shut in a little over a month from now, there will be Arsenal transfer rumours linking the Frenchman with any and every striker the football media can think of.

The Gunners’ one and only transfer of the summer so far has been Petr Cech from Chelsea and while transfers between Arsenal and our Premier League rivals are usually the other way around, there is a suggestion that our next signing could also come from one of our main rivals.

This time it is Edin Dzeko and Man City and while I have serious doubts about the accuracy of the Daily Star report suggesting this, there is a quote from the City boss Manuel Pellegrini which offers Arsenal fans some hope that he could be available.

The Chilean said, “Edin didn’t play the last game as it’s not clear if he will continue with us.

“But he is still working here with the whole squad.”

I think that the Bosnian international would be a good fit with the Gunners and would offer Wenger a very good option and strong competition to Olivier Giroud. He does seem to want to leave and Man City do not seem too determined to keep him but I still doubt whether they would be willing to strengthen a rival as Chelsea did and they are certainly not in a financial position where they have no choice.

Also, Dzeko did play the last 25 minutes of Man City’s defeat to Real Madrid yesterday, so is that another name ticked off the Arsenal transfer wish list?
